Scientific and technical advances are increasingly rapid and the decisions that people with ADEE (Achondroplasia and other Skeletal Dysplasias with Dwarfism) or their families have to make are becoming more complex and critical. The same complexity that exists in treatment and care options demands a central role for patients in medical care. Informed patients, experts in their own condition, united and close to the organisation that represents them. The ALPE Foundation is a reference in Spain and in many other countries. The annual national is essential to take the pulse of the community and provide training and knowledge.

  • We educate and disseminate knowledge and best practices on ADEE.
     
  • We promote patient-centred medicine, patients and/or caregivers who are aware of the condition and empowered to make informed and responsible decisions.
     
  • We disseminate knowledge and best practices among professionals, promoting the flow of information and the creation of multidisciplinary teams and networks of specialists.
     
  • We offer the possibility for affected people and their families to meet, establish mutual support networks and feel part of a community.
     
  • We offer up-to-date information on research and clinical trials on achondroplasia, hypochondroplasia and others directly from the companies conducting them.

ALPE Achondroplasia Foundation was created on January 24, 2000, thanks to the enthusiasm of several persons, primarily Carmen Alonso, Miguel López, and the Press-Lewis family. The Press-Lewis family had founded ProChon Biotech Ltd. in Tel-Aviv (Israel) to find a therapy for achondroplasia. ProChon was the origin of scientific advances in the investigation of achondroplasia, which continues to provide more and more interesting results
